Technology Consulting & Adoption

The new age Product Development market has been on an uphill rise, accounting for extensive involvement of IT services in the modern enterprise market.

At PSI, we follow a collaborative approach of partnering with ISV’s and small-scale enterprises to actively alleviate product marketing and performance risks, effectively decreasing the factor of ‘Time to Market’. Our teams closely work with our project partners to ensure risk-free product development and market delivery, by means of a comprehensive market analysis mapped over product TCQ and client-side requirements.

  • Prototyping

    Project development teams at PSI constantly modernize the technology stack and existing architectural services to routinely improve our field competency and expertise. Investing in the latest technological resources benefits us during the product development life cycle (PDLC), which happens in two phases. 1.) Improving the technology, tools and framework selection. 2.) Optimizing prototyping cycle. This lets us deliver maximum scalable solutions within the proposed deadline.

  • Architecture

    Choosing a software architecture model that best equips current and future product requirements serve as the most crucial part of a successful product development life cycle. The development team at PSI constantly integrates its thorough knowledge of the latest industry-standard architectures and design practices to improve its work processes and better serve the business requirements of our global clients.

  • Design

    We at PSI understand how a good design involves a comprehensive application of domain know-how. Only what is hidden can be changed without risk. Salvaging designs through patterns produces faster implementation and enhanced maintenance. The output of design activity is a methodological plan or outline of a system that helps the developers build the system.

  • Development

    The team at PSI has put to use its assimilated knowledge base, developed through two decades of industry-best global deliveries. Additionally, an efficient agile methodology and structured programming help in perfecting the unique product development practice. This effectively advances overall product quality and functional efficiency.

  • Beta testing

    Beta Testing methodology is leveraged to gain detailed insights regarding product design, functionality, and end-user performance before it debuts in the user market. Beta testing allows our development team to focus on fixing critical performance issues and bugs to certify product success in the end-user market. The test data later facilitates knowledge base to enrich future development projects at PSI.

  • Release management

    PSI’s release management process ensures a comprehensive market release, to realize client-side expectations with product market performance. Enterprise-level release management also ensures performance consistency in the deployed code to match end-user expectations. Our development phase is composed of review and inspection of design and code which, in turn, results in increased productivity, quality, and project stability.

  • Training and support

    The development and implementation of our SMEs give you a seamless experience to get acclimatized to the product architecture and complete knowledge transfer for the smooth functioning of the system. The team is hands-on to any query resolution and support ticket raised related to any hiccups.

  • Maintenance

    Product maintenance holds crucial importance in a PDLC, as it lets the development team improve functional efficiency by focusing on bug fixes, capability and performance enhancement. The extensive knowledge and experience gained through our distinct enterprise projects tell us that regular upkeep and updates mark for a productive and seamless product functioning in a complex enterprise environment.